Переделайте стол с COMPACT STORAGE

У меня были проблемы с чтением таблицы из pycassa, созданной с помощью CQL3.

Итак, следуйте этому сообщению Чтение таблицы Cassandra 1.2 с помощью pycassa

Теперь пытаюсь изменить мою таблицу

ALTER TABLE tweets with COMPACT STORAGE ;

Но получаю ошибку.

Неверный запрос: строка 1:32 отсутствует '=' в 'STORAGE'


person Mudit Tuli    schedule 16.02.2014    source источник


Ответы (1)


Вы не можете изменить базовую модель хранения. Вам придется заново создать таблицу и добавить параметр WITH COMPACT STORAGE.

Кстати, почему бы не использовать более новый драйвер cassandra python, который поддерживает cql3.

person Lyuben Todorov    schedule 16.02.2014